Several days ago, my Local Coin Shop Dealer told me he was afraid he would run out, of Silver (Bullion), in three days. Then he was on, a two week, vacation. He should be back next week, or so. I was able to pick up a few of his Mexican Silver Libertads, a couple of weeks before. He let me have them for $32(USD), each. What a bargain, considering he wanted $500, for the 1998. A couple of days ago, I checked, online Bullion website, APMEX and they had over 2,000, random date, one-ounce Libertads, available, limited to 100, per customer. Yesterday, they were sold out. This might explain why some premium prices, are exceeding the Silver content value, of many common Silver Items.
